What types of light switches can be connected together?
The types of light switches that can be connected together include single-pole switches, three-way switches, and four-way switches. Single-pole switches are the most common and control a light from one location, while three-way switches allow you to control a single light from two different locations. Four-way switches are used in combination with two three-way switches to control a light from multiple locations.
When connecting switches, it’s important to ensure that they are compatible with one another. For example, while you can pair multiple single-pole switches, you cannot mix single-pole and three-way switches directly in a circuit without proper wiring. Always check the specifications and ratings of your switches to ensure safe and efficient operation.

Can I connect multiple switches to control one light source?
Yes, you can connect multiple switches to control a single light source using a combination of three-way and four-way switches. In this setup, a three-way switch allows you to control the light from two different locations, and adding one or more four-way switches enables control from additional locations. This is particularly useful in larger spaces or hallways where multiple access points are desirable.
To create this multi-switch system, you’ll need to ensure that the wiring is installed correctly to facilitate communication between the switches. Proper configuration is essential for the successful operation of the light source, so make sure to follow wiring diagrams closely. If you are unfamiliar with this process, consider consulting a professional electrician.

What are some tips for troubleshooting light switch connections?
When troubleshooting light switch connections, start by checking the power supply. Ensure that the circuit breaker is not tripped and that all fuses are intact. Once confirmed, use a voltage tester to check for live wires and identify any faulty switches. This initial step can help you quickly pinpoint whether the issue is related to the switch itself or the wiring.
Next, examine the wiring connections at each switch. Loose or corroded connections can cause functionality issues, so make sure all wires are securely attached and free from damage. If necessary, consult wiring diagrams for specific switch configurations. If problems persist after these checks, consider reaching out to a qualified electrician for further assistance.
